信息工程毕业设计项目实施方案_第1页
信息工程毕业设计项目实施方案_第2页
信息工程毕业设计项目实施方案_第3页
信息工程毕业设计项目实施方案_第4页
信息工程毕业设计项目实施方案_第5页
已阅读5页,还剩22页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

信息工程毕业设计项目实施方案演讲人:日期:CONTENTS目录01项目概述02需求分析03系统架构设计04关键技术实现05测试与优化06成果输出01项目概述选题背景与意义随着信息技术的飞速发展,信息工程已成为现代社会的重要组成部分。信息工程发展迅速各行业对信息工程技术的需求不断增加,急需专业人才进行开发和应用。实际需求驱动毕业设计项目能够锻炼学生的实践能力,提高解决实际问题的能力。培养实践能力设计目标与范围范围控制明确项目范围,避免过度扩展,确保项目的可行性和实用性。03运用现代信息工程技术,如云计算、大数据、人工智能等,进行创新实践。02技术应用与创新管理系统设计设计并实现一个信息管理系统,包括数据采集、存储、处理、展示等功能。01预期创新点分析技术创新结合新技术进行研究和应用,如深度学习、物联网等,提高系统的性能和智能化水平。01流程优化对传统信息管理系统流程进行优化和改进,提高系统的运行效率和用户体验。02跨界融合将信息工程技术与其他领域进行跨界融合,探索新的应用场景和商业模式。0302需求分析功能需求分解功能性需求系统性能需求安全性需求兼容性需求系统需完成的具体功能,如用户注册、登录、信息管理、数据查询、报表生成等。系统应具备的性能指标,如响应时间、稳定性、并发用户数、吞吐量等。系统需具备的安全措施,如数据加密、访问控制、安全审计等。系统需与其他系统或硬件的兼容性要求,如数据库、操作系统、浏览器等。技术可行性评估技术成熟度评估所选技术是否经过实践检验,是否稳定可靠。技术难度评估技术实现的难易程度,包括技术团队是否具备相应技术能力。技术开放性评估技术的开放程度,是否有利于系统未来的扩展和升级。技术前瞻性评估所选技术是否符合行业发展趋势,是否具有前瞻性。用户场景建模用户角色划分用户界面设计用户操作流程用户行为分析根据系统功能划分不同用户角色,如管理员、普通用户等。描述用户从进入系统到完成任务的整个操作流程,包括各个功能的使用顺序和交互方式。根据用户场景和操作流程设计用户界面,使其符合用户操作习惯,提高用户体验。分析用户在系统中的行为特征,为系统优化和功能设计提供依据。03系统架构设计总体架构规划系统架构采用分布式架构,将系统划分为多个独立但又相互关联的子模块,提高系统的可扩展性和可维护性。技术选型部署方式根据系统需求和特点,选择合适的技术栈,如前端技术、后端技术、数据库技术等,确保系统的稳定性和高效性。规划系统的部署方式,包括服务器配置、网络环境、负载均衡等,确保系统的高可用性和可扩展性。123核心模块划分负责用户的注册、登录、权限管理等功能,保证系统的安全性和稳定性。用户管理模块负责数据的采集、存储、处理和分析,提供数据支持和决策依据。数据处理模块负责将处理后的数据进行可视化展示,提供直观的图表和报表,方便用户查看和分析。展示模块数据流交互设计数据来源确定系统的数据来源,包括内部数据和外部数据,保证数据的准确性和可靠性。01数据交互方式设计合理的数据交互方式,如API接口、数据库交互等,确保各模块之间的数据流通和共享。02数据安全和隐私保护制定数据安全策略,采取加密、备份、访问控制等措施,保护数据的安全和隐私。0304关键技术实现开发环境配置开发工具环境搭建开发语言版本控制选择适合项目需求的开发工具,如Eclipse、IntelliJIDEA等。根据项目要求和技术特点,选定Java、Python等编程语言。配置相应的开发环境,包括JDK、Python解释器、数据库等。使用Git等版本控制工具,确保代码的可追溯性和团队协作。算法/协议选型算法选择协议选型算法实现协议应用根据项目需求,选择合适的算法,如搜索算法、排序算法、加密算法等。确定项目中所使用的网络协议,如HTTP、TCP/IP、FTP等,确保数据传输的安全性和可靠性。对选定的算法进行实现和测试,确保其正确性和效率。在项目中应用所选协议,实现与其他系统的互联互通。功能模块编码模块划分将项目划分为多个功能模块,如用户管理、数据处理、界面展示等。编码规范制定统一的编码规范,确保代码的可读性和可维护性。模块实现按照模块划分和编码规范,逐步实现各功能模块。功能测试对各模块进行功能测试,确保其功能符合设计要求。05测试与优化单元测试框架选择根据项目特点和开发语言,选择合适的单元测试框架,如JUnit、pytest等。单元测试内容主要包括模块接口测试、边界条件测试、异常处理测试等,确保每个模块功能的正确性。单元测试执行在编码阶段进行,由开发人员负责,及时发现并修复问题。单元测试报告记录测试结果,包括测试用例、测试通过率、问题记录等。单元测试方案系统性能调优性能测试工具性能瓶颈定位性能测试指标性能优化方案选用专业的性能测试工具,如LoadRunner、JMeter等,模拟真实环境下的负载情况。确定系统性能指标,如响应时间、吞吐量、并发用户数等,并进行测试。根据性能测试结果,定位系统性能瓶颈,如数据库查询、代码算法等。针对性能瓶颈,制定优化方案并实施,如优化数据库查询、改进算法等。安全漏洞排查安全漏洞扫描使用专业的安全漏洞扫描工具,如Nessus、OWASPZAP等,对系统进行全面扫描。01安全漏洞修复根据扫描结果,及时修复存在的安全漏洞,如SQL注入、跨站脚本等。02安全加固措施加强系统安全性,采取加密传输、访问控制、安全审计等措施,提高系统安全防护能力。03安全测试与验证在安全漏洞修复后,进行安全测试与验证,确保系统安全性得到有效提升。0406成果输出毕业设计论文结构摘要简洁明了地概述整个项目,包括研究目的、方法、结果和结论。01引言介绍项目背景、研究意义和相关文献综述。02系统分析与设计详细描述系统的需求分析、设计思路、架构设计和模块划分等。03实现方法与过程阐述系统的开发环境、工具、技术路线以及具体实现过程。04系统测试与评估介绍测试方法、测试案例、测试结果以及对系统性能的评价。05结论与展望总结项目成果,指出存在的不足和未来改进方向。06系统演示方案演示环境准备说明系统运行的硬件和软件环境,以及演示所需的工具。02040301演示过程安排规划演示的步骤和时间,确保演示过程流畅且有序。演示内容规划列出系统演示的主要功能和流程,确保演示全面且有重点。演示技巧与注意事项提供演示时的技巧和建议,如如何吸引观众注意力、应对突发情况等。答辩材料准备答辩PPT制作答辩问题准备答辩

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论